Associate I, Fixed Income

FNBO is a company that values its employees and is dedicated to their success. The Associate I, Fixed Income role supports the fixed income investment team by handling middle-office functions, trading, reporting, and research tasks. Responsibilities include maintaining analytics systems, ensuring accuracy of trade documentation, and collaborating with portfolio managers on trade execution.

Responsibilities

Update and maintain fixed income analytics system (BondEdge, Bloomberg, etc)
Ensure accuracy of daily security import files and scheduled reports, address import errors and other data issues as they arise
Partner with portfolio manager(s) to gather data and run necessary reporting to complete quarterly marketing and compliance requests (strategy factsheets, checklists, pitchbooks, etc.)
Provide middle-office trade support for fixed income team
Responsible for entering post-execution trade allocations, processing trade tickets, and capturing required trade documentation (eg, best execution)
Partner with portfolio manager(s) to execute trades as requested (US Treasury and liquid corporate bonds)
Serve as primary point-of-contact for Taxable Fixed Income Strategy (TFIS) and one-off fixed income trade requests from Wealth Management
Organize and prioritize requests and partner with portfolio manager(s) to execute trades
Collaborate with Wealth Operations on trade settlement issues
Connect with back-office staff at broker-dealers and custodians to settle trades
Ensure broker/dealers have up-to-date delivery instructions
Provide updated trade details (post-execution) when and as necessary
Conduct initial research on individual securities, industries and macro-economy as needed/requested
